Hi team,

Before I hand off the 3.2 release, please note the humidity sensor drift reported on Verdana controllers in the Elmbrook trial site. Drift exceeds 4% after roughly ten days of continuous operation; firmware 3.2.1 adds an automatic recalibration cycle every 72 hours. Support should advise growers to install 3.2.1 and trigger a manual recalibration once. The hotfix bundle must be verified before distribution, so I'm including the signing key used for the 3.2.1 packages below.

release key, fahof-yagap: bky3_m5d

## v4.2.0 — User module split

We finally carved the user module out of the Bramblewick monolith into its own service, userhub. Auth flows are unchanged, but session lookups now go over the internal bus, so watch latency dashboards during rollout. Rollback plan is in the release notes. Any last-minute go/no-go calls should come from the engineer named below.

signatory, yahog-badug: Quenix Ulaael

## Onboarding: Fusewire Breaker

Our service wraps calls to the upstream Tidemark API in the Fusewire circuit breaker. Trip threshold and cooldown are configured via FUSEWIRE_TRIP_COUNT and FUSEWIRE_COOLDOWN_S; defaults are conservative for production. Half-open probes require an authenticated health call, which reads credentials from the environment. Before your first deploy, add this line to the service's .env file:

sealed setting: LEDGER_TOKEN20=6148d35bbb480b0ab79e

Night-shift staff: Floor 4 of the Tellhaven Building opens this week. After 21:00, access is via the rear stairwell only; the lifts are locked out overnight during the settling period. Complete a walk-through of the new floor once per shift and log it. The stairwell keypad accepts the code below.

badge for yahop-fawep: bdg-XBKXI-68071

Raj — handover notes. Matching service (Quornet) still seeing 800ms GC pauses under peak load; mitigation is the heap cap we shipped Tuesday, full fix lands next sprint. Don't promote build 412 — it regresses pause times. Dashboards are tagged quornet-gc. Canary stays at 5% until pauses drop under 200ms. If you need to cut an emergency release, sign artifacts manually with the current deploy key, pasted below.

deploy key for kagup-bawig: bky9_ZMq28eTw9